Easy to clean

It is important to clean your pushchair regularly, and especially after each use. This will ensure that it appears nice and functions well for many years to be. It can also help stop mould from growing on the fabric. Mould is a fungus which thrives in moist conditions. It can trigger a variety of health issues It is therefore essential to avoid it.

Fortunately, the majority of pushchairs can be cleaned easily. The majority of fabrics can be machine washed to keep the pushchair clean and in good shape. If the fabric can't be machine washed, it can still be hand-washed in a bowl of warm soapy water. After washing, the fabric should be allowed to dry completely in a sunny location.

Some parts of the pushchair could be difficult to clean. This is particularly true for the wheels, which can collect dirt and other particles. It is important to wash the wheels thoroughly and regularly to prevent the drains from becoming blocked or getting stuck. Parents can remove the wheels and clean them of any dried or dirt. This will allow them to be thoroughly cleaned and ensure that the bearings and axles are free of debris.

After the wheels have been cleaned they can be reattached to the pushchair. It is recommended to apply a silicone-based lubricant the wheels in order to prevent the wheels from sticking. This will prolong the life of the wheels and also reduce wear on other components of your pushchair.

In addition to washing the fabric of the pushchair it is essential to clean other parts like the frame and other accessories. The majority of pushchairs can be cleaned by soaking in a mixture of hot water and detergent. If the pushchair is heavily stained and soiled, you may want to try a solution of bicarbonate soda. This will not only remove stains but also neutralise any unpleasant odours or mould.

Finally, the cup holders and storage areas must be cleaned. They can be sticky and difficult to clean, so it is a good idea to make use of a small brush or toothbrush to get into all of the nooks and crevices.
